Olaparib treatment for platinum-sensitive relapsed ovarian cancer by BRCA mutation and homologous recombination deficiency status: Phase II LIGHT study primary analysis.
Gynecologic oncology - 1 Sept 2022
Cadoo Karen, Simpkins Fiona, Mathews Cara, Liu Ying L, Provencher Diane, McCormick Colleen, ElNaggar Adam C, Altman Alon D, Gilbert Lucy, Black Destin, Kabil Nashwa, Bennett James, Munley Jiefen, Aghajanian Carol
Abstract excerpt
OBJECTIVE: Olaparib treatment resulted in significant improvement in objective response rates (ORRs) and progression-free survival (PFS) over non‑platinum chemotherapy in patients with BRCA1/BRCA2-mutated (BRCAm) platinum-sensitive relapsed ovarian cancer (PSROC) and ≥2 prior lines of platinum-based chemotherapy in the phase III SOLO3 study. LIGHT (NCT02983799) prospectively evaluated olaparib treatment for...
